What Does ILY Mean in Text?

“ily” stands for:

I love you

It’s a shortened, casual way of expressing love or affection in digital conversations. People use it in texts, DMs, comments, and even captions.

Instead of typing the full phrase “I love you,” users simply write “ily” to save time and keep things informal.

So when someone sends you “ily,” they are basically saying they care about you or feel love toward you in some way.

The Origin of “ILY”

Like many internet abbreviations, “ily” started in early online chatrooms and SMS texting culture.

Before smartphones and unlimited texting, people had character limits and expensive messages. So abbreviations became necessary.

Over time, “ily” became widely used in:

  • AOL chatrooms
  • MSN Messenger
  • Early SMS texting
  • Social media platforms

Today, it’s part of everyday digital language, especially among younger users.

Variations of ILY You Might See

Internet slang often evolves, and “ily” has a few variations:

1. ILYSM

Means: I love you so much

Example:

  • “Miss you, ilysm ❤️”

2. ILU

Another shortened form of “I love you”


3. ILY2 / ILYT

Means: “I love you too”

Example:

  • A: “ily”
  • B: “ilyt”

4. ILY <3

Adds a heart symbol for extra emotion.
